アクセス集中によるサーバーダウンを避けるための対策は?

アクセス集中によるサーバーダウンを避けるための対策は?

アクセス集中は計画的に発生するものや、突発的に起きるものもあります。

しっかり対策を行っていないと、サーバーダウンしてしまい機会損失なども起きる現象です。

このページでは、アクセス集中とサーバーダウン対策について解説していきます。

アクセス集中とは?

アクセス集中とは、特定のウェブサイトやオンラインサービスに対して、短時間で多くのアクセスが集まる現象です。

テレビで紹介され急なアクセスが集まったり、大きなニュースの速報時、最近ではSNSでバズった際などに頻繁に発生します。

サーバーの処理能力には限界があるため、想定を超えるアクセスが集中すると、ページの読み込みが極端に遅くなったり、エラー画面が表示されたり、最悪の場合はサーバーがダウンしてサービスが完全に停止してしまいます。

この現象は、サービス提供者にとっては販売機会の損失や企業イメージの低下、ユーザーにとっては目的を達成できないストレスにつながる、現代のインターネット社会における重要な技術課題となっています。

アクセスが集中でサーバーダウンする仕組み

サーバーには、CPU(処理能力)、メモリ(作業領域)、ネットワーク帯域幅(通信容量)といった物理的なリソースに限界があります。

通常のアクセスであれば、下記の画像のようにCPUやメモリ、帯域幅といったリソースも余裕を持って処理できます。

通常時はこれらのリソースで十分に対応できますが、アクセスが集中すると一気に消費されてしまいます。

リソース枯渇のプロセスは、複数の要因が連鎖的に悪化していく現象です。

まず大量のアクセスにより各接続がメモリを消費し、空き容量が急速に減少します。

同時にCPUが過負荷状態となり、個々のリクエスト処理が遅延。

加えてネットワーク帯域も飽和し、データ送受信が滞ります。

この三重の枯渇状態が重なると、新規リクエストを一切受け付けられなくなり、サーバーダウンとなってしまいます。

アクセス集中でサーバーの処理能力が限界に達しサーバーダウンすると、これ以上の接続を受け付けられないと判断し、意図的に503エラーを返してサーバー保護を図ります。

まず新しいリクエストへの応答が完全に停止し、ウェブサーバーやアプリケーションのプロセスが異常終了します。

さらに状況が悪化すると、OS自体がフリーズ状態に陥り、システムの保護機能として自動再起動が発動することもあります。

この時点ですべてのユーザーがアクセス不可能となり、サービスは完全に停止します。

サーバーダウンが引き起こすデメリット

サーバーダウンが起きると、下記のようなデメリットが発生します。

売上や顧客の損失

テレビで紹介されたり、SNSで急にバズるなどで急激なアクセス集中とサーバーダウンによる売上損失は、企業に直接的かつ深刻な打撃を与えます。

ECサイトなどであれば、サイトにアクセスできないことにより、本来上がるはずの売上を損失することになります。

これと同時に、新規顧客の獲得機会を失うことになるため、顧客の損失も起きると言えます。

これら購入意欲の高い顧客は、競合他社のサイトへ流れてしまい、長期的な顧客喪失にもつながります。

これらは後から取り戻すことができず、完全な損失となります。

復旧に対するリソースやコスト発生

サーバーダウンからの復旧には、想定外の多大なリソースとコストが発生します。

まず緊急対応として、エンジニアやシステム管理者を急遽招集する必要があり、深夜や休日であれば割増の人件費が発生します。

原因究明から復旧作業まで、通常業務を中断して対応するため、他のプロジェクトにも遅延が生じます。

さらに、社内で対応できない場合は外部の専門家やベンダーへの緊急依頼が必要となり、通常の数倍のコストがかかることも珍しくありません。

復旧後も再発防止のため、サーバー増強やクラウドリソースの追加契約、CDNや負荷分散システムの緊急導入など、追加インフラ投資が避けられません。

顧客対応やクレーム対応や補填対応など

サーバーダウン発生時には、カスタマーサポート部門が壮絶な負荷にさらされます。

問い合わせ件数が通常の数十倍から数百倍に急増し、電話回線がパンク状態となります。

メールやチャット、SNSなど全ての窓口に怒りや不満の声が殺到し、対応スタッフは疲弊します。

特に購入直前だった顧客や、限定商品を狙っていた顧客からのクレームは深刻で、感情的な対応を求められることも少なくありません。

この混乱により通常業務が完全に停止し、他の顧客へのサービス品質も低下します。

さらに、信頼回復のための補償措置として、返金対応、ポイント付与、次回使える割引クーポンの発行など、追加コストが発生します。

SNSでの批判的な投稿が拡散すれば、謝罪文の作成や公式声明の発表も必要となり、広報部門も巻き込んだ全社的な危機対応へと発展します。

アクセスが集中するケース

アクセスが集中するケースも様々ですが、マーケティングの戦略として意図的にアクセスを集中させているケースや、予期していないケースなどもあるでしょう。

主に下記のようなケースでアクセス集中が多く見受けられます。

テレビCMやテレビで取り上げられた時

テレビCMやテレビ番組での紹介は、瞬間的に膨大なアクセスを引き起こす典型的なケースです。

特にゴールデンタイムの人気番組で商品やサービスが取り上げられると、視聴者が一斉にスマートフォンやパソコンでサイトにアクセスします。

情報番組での「今話題の〇〇」といった特集や、バラエティ番組での紹介、CMの放映直後には、数秒から数分の間に通常の数百倍から数千倍のトラフィックが集中します。

この現象は「テレビ砲」とも呼ばれ、特に中小企業のウェブサイトでは対応しきれずサーバーダウンに陥るケースが頻発します。

せっかくの宣伝効果が無駄になるだけでなく、「アクセスできない」という悪印象を与えてしまいます。

最近ではSNSでの拡散と連動して、さらに大規模なアクセス集中を引き起こすため、事前の負荷対策が不可欠となっています。

タイムセールや新商品ローンチなど

タイムセールや新商品ローンチは、事前に告知される計画的なイベントであるため、アクセス集中が確実に予測できるケースです。

特に限定数量や期間限定の割引セールでは、開始時刻の数分前から大量のユーザーがスタンバイし、開始と同時に一斉にアクセスが殺到します。

人気ブランドの新作発売やAppleなどの新製品予約開始時には、世界中から数百万単位のアクセスが集中することもあります。

また、Amazon Prime DayやBlack Fridayなどの大規模セールイベントでは、通常時の数十倍から数百倍のトラフィックが発生します。

ユーザー心理として「早く買わないと売り切れる」という焦りがあるため、ページの読み込みが遅いと何度もリロードを繰り返し、さらにサーバー負荷を増大させる悪循環が生まれます。

このため、開始予定時刻が事前にわかっている場合でも、想定を超える規模でアクセスが集中し、サーバーダウンのリスクが高まります。

SNSやニュースで大きく拡散された時

SNSやニュースでの拡散は、予測不可能かつ爆発的なアクセス集中を引き起こす最も危険なケースです。

TwitterやInstagram、TikTokなどで「バズる」と呼ばれる現象が起きると、数時間で数百万人にリーチし、そのうちの数パーセントがサイトにアクセスするだけでもサーバーは限界を超えます。

特にインフルエンサーや著名人による投稿、大手ニュースサイトでの記事掲載は、瞬時にトラフィックが急増します。

この種のアクセス集中は事前予測が困難で、深夜や休日に発生することも多く、対応が遅れがちです。

さらにSNSでは「サイトが見れない」という投稿自体が拡散され、より多くの人が興味を持ってアクセスを試みる二次的な波が発生します。

ポジティブな話題でも、サーバーダウンにより機会損失とブランドイメージの低下を招くため、常時の監視体制と迅速なスケーリング対応が求められます。

DDoS攻撃などのサイバー攻撃

DDoS攻撃(分散型サービス妨害攻撃)は、悪意を持った攻撃者が意図的にサーバーダウンを引き起こすサイバー攻撃です。

攻撃者は世界中の数千から数百万台の乗っ取られたコンピュータやIoT機器を操り、標的サイトに対して同時に大量のアクセスを送り込みます。

正規のユーザーと見分けがつきにくい巧妙な攻撃も多く、通常のアクセス集中との判別が困難です。

攻撃の目的は、競合他社による営業妨害、身代金要求、政治的な抗議活動、または単なる愉快犯など様々です。

特に重要なイベント期間中や企業の重要発表時を狙った攻撃は、最大限のダメージを与えます。

通常のアクセス集中対策だけでは防げないため、専門的なDDoS対策サービスやWAF(ウェブアプリケーションファイアウォール)の導入が必要です。

アクセス集中によるサーバーダウン対策

アクセス集中が起きた場合に備えたサーバーダウンの対策を紹介していきます。

画像最適化と遅延読み込み

画像最適化と遅延読み込みは、サーバー負荷とネットワーク帯域を大幅に削減できる即効性の高い対策です。

ウェブページの容量の大半は画像が占めており、高解像度の画像をそのまま配信すると、1ページで数MBものデータ転送が発生します。

画像を適切なサイズに圧縮し、WebPなどの次世代フォーマットに変換することで、データ量を削減できます。

さらに遅延読み込み(Lazy Loading)技術を導入すれば、画面に表示される部分だけを最初に読み込み、スクロールに応じて下部の画像を順次読み込むため、初期表示が高速化します。

これにより同時接続数が減少し、サーバーの処理能力に余裕が生まれます。

詳しくは下記の記事で紹介しています。

遅延読み込み(Lazy Loading)

次世代フォーマット画像

ブラウザキャッシュの適切な設定

ブラウザキャッシュの適切な設定は、リピートアクセス時のサーバー負荷を劇的に削減する効果的な対策です。

ユーザーが一度アクセスしたページの画像、CSS、JavaScriptなどの静的ファイルをブラウザに保存させることで、再訪問時にサーバーへのリクエストを大幅に減らせます。

適切なキャッシュ有効期限を設定すれば、数日から数週間は同じファイルをサーバーから取得する必要がなくなり、帯域幅の消費も抑えられます。

特にアクセス集中時には、既存ユーザーからの繰り返しアクセスがキャッシュで処理されるため、新規ユーザーへのリソースを確保できます。

ただし、更新頻度の高いコンテンツには短い有効期限を、ロゴや基本デザインには長い有効期限を設定するなど、ファイルの性質に応じた細かい調整が重要です。

HTTP ヘッダーのCache-ControlやExpiresを正しく設定するだけで実装でき、追加コストもかからない優れた対策です。

CDN(Content Delivery Network)の導入

CDN(コンテンツ配信ネットワーク)の導入は、アクセス集中対策として最も効果的な手段の一つです。

CDNは世界中に分散配置されたエッジサーバーから、ユーザーに最も近い拠点を経由してコンテンツを配信する仕組みです。

これによりオリジンサーバー(本体サーバー)への直接アクセスを大幅に削減でき、画像、CSS、JavaScriptなどの静的ファイルの配信負荷をほぼゼロにできます。

アクセスが集中しても、負荷が世界中のエッジサーバーに分散されるため、サーバーダウンのリスクが激減します。

さらに、ユーザーから地理的に近いサーバーから配信されるため、表示速度も向上し、ユーザー体験が改善されます。

CloudflareやAmazon CloudFront、Akamaiなどの主要CDNサービスは、DDoS攻撃対策機能も備えており、セキュリティ面でも強化されます。

CDNについて詳しくは「CDNとは」をご覧下さい。

サーバースペックの強化

サーバースペックの強化は、処理能力を根本的に向上させる直接的な対策です。

CPU のコア数を増やせば同時処理できるリクエスト数が増加し、メモリを増設すれば同時接続数の上限が引き上げられます。

ストレージをHDDからSSDに変更すれば、データベースアクセスやファイル読み込み速度が飛躍的に向上します。

ただし、単一サーバーのスペックアップには限界があり、いわゆる「垂直スケーリング」だけでは大規模なアクセス集中には対応しきれません。

また、高性能サーバーは導入コストが高く、通常時には処理能力が余剰となり、費用対効果が悪くなります。

現代では、複数のサーバーを並列稼働させる「水平スケーリング」の方が柔軟性とコストパフォーマンスに優れているため、クラウドサービスを活用した動的なリソース調整と組み合わせるのが一般的です。

スペック強化は基礎体力の向上として重要ですが、他の対策と併用することが不可欠です。

サーバーの速度改善も是非参考にしてみてください。

アクセス集中対策の費用例

アクセス集中対策でかかる費用のイメージ例です。


月額費用目安

初期費用

メリット

デメリット

通常サーバー(固定リソース)

3万〜10万円

10万〜60万円

・設定がシンプル
・運用が容易
・コストが予測可能

・アクセス集中時に対応不可
・サーバーダウンのリスク
・過剰スペックで無駄が発生

CDN導入(一般)

5円/GB〜
(従量課金)

基本的に不要

・表示速度が大幅向上
・サーバー負荷を軽減
・DDoS攻撃対策
・初期費用なし

・トラフィック増加で費用増
・キャッシュ制御が必要
・専門知識が必要

LandingHub

応相談

なし

・タグ1つで簡単導入
・専門知識不要
・画像・動画を自動圧縮
・障害に強い安定性
・サーバーコスト削減
・特許取得技術

・トラフィック増加で費用増

オートスケーリング

使用量に応じた従量課金

設定費用のみ
(5万〜20万円)

・負荷に応じて自動調整
・コスト最適化
・機会損失を防止
・24時間監視不要

・急激な負荷には対応遅延
・設定ミスのリスク
・運用知識が必要

ハイブリッド型(LandingHub+オートスケーリング)

7万〜15万円

タグ設置+設定費用
(5万〜20万円)

・最高の表示速度
・簡単導入で高機能
・高い可用性
・柔軟な拡張性
・運用負荷が最小

・複数サービス管理
・コストがやや高め

費用対効果の分析

アクセス集中対策において、表示速度改善を行うことは単なるコストではなく投資です。

通常サーバーは固定費が安定していますが、アクセス集中時のサーバーダウンによる機会損失は計り知れません。

特に注目すべきはLandingHubの導入しやすさです。

LandingHubを導入すれば、CDNの機能も含まれるためわざわざご自身のサーバーに導入する必要がなくなりコストも抑えられます。

また、LandingHubは遅延読み込みやキャッシュなど表示速度を改善する機能も備わっているため、アクセス集中時のサーバーダウン回避にかなり貢献できます。

従来のCDNは専門知識や複雑な設定が必要でしたが、LandingHubはHTMLにタグを1つ設置するだけで、画像・動画の自動圧縮と高速化を実現します。

特許取得済みの独自技術により、ECサイトやランディングページで実績多数。導入企業では離脱率改善によりCPAが15%削減された事例もあります。

アクセス集中のサーバーダウン対策まとめ

アクセス集中によるサーバーダウンを防ぐには、複数の対策を組み合わせることが重要です。

特にLandingHubの導入だけでもかなりの対策ができます。

これらの対策により、突発的なアクセス集中でもサービスを安定稼働させ、機会損失を防止しながら、ユーザー体験の向上と売上拡大を実現できます。

費用対効果の高い投資として、早期導入が推奨されます。

記事を書いた人

井上寛生

井上寛生

LandingHub 執行役員 / 事業責任者 / 技術責任者

大学院では情報工学を専攻し、修了後に株式会社TeNへ新卒入社。当時は社内唯一のエンジニアながら、開発部門をゼロから立ち上げ、採用・育成を一手に担い、全員が未経験からスタートした精鋭エンジニアチームを組成。2021 年にはWEBサイト高速化プラットフォーム「LandingHub」を立ち上げ、プロダクトオーナー兼事業責任者として企画・開発・グロースを牽引。現在は執行役員として、会社の技術戦略と事業成長の双方をリードしている。
コラム一覧に戻る